Navigating the Perils of the Virtual Highway

The core gameplay loop of assisting a chicken across a road is deceptively complex. It's not merely about timing; it's about predicting the movement patterns of oncoming traffic. Different vehicle types possess varying speeds and trajectories, demanding players to adapt their strategies accordingly. A slow-moving farm truck requires a different approach than a speeding sports car. Furthermore, many iterations of this game introduce random elements, like sudden speed increases or unexpected lane changes, keeping players on their toes. Learning to anticipate these variables is crucial for consistently successful crossings, going beyond pure reaction time to develop a strategic understanding of the virtual roadway.

The inclusion of power-ups and collectible items adds another layer of depth to the experience. Some games offer temporary invincibility, allowing the chicken to safely traverse even the most chaotic traffic. Others provide speed boosts, enabling quicker crossings and increased point accumulation. Collecting these items often requires careful risk assessment, as reaching for a bonus might momentarily distract the player, leaving the chicken vulnerable. Mastering this balancing act – pursuing rewards while prioritizing survival – is a key element of skillful gameplay. The subtle complexity hidden within this simple concept is a major contributor to its enduring popularity.

Understanding Traffic Patterns and Risk Assessment

Success in helping the chicken cross hinges on a quick understanding of how the various vehicles behave. Observing the timing between cars, recognizing patterns in their speed, and predicting their lane changes are critical skills. Early levels typically feature predictable traffic, allowing players to learn the fundamentals. However, as the game progresses, the traffic density and speed increase dramatically, requiring expert timing and a keen eye for detail. Furthermore, some games introduce more complex traffic scenarios, such as multiple lanes of opposing traffic or the addition of obstacles like moving trains or construction vehicles.

Effective risk assessment is equally critical. A tempting power-up located directly in the path of an oncoming car might not be worth the risk. Similarly, attempting a long-distance sprint across multiple lanes can be disastrous if the player misjudges the timing. Learning to prioritize safety over rewards, and understanding when to wait for a clear opening, are essential strategies for achieving high scores and ensuring the chicken's survival. These elements transform what might appear to be a simple game into a surprisingly engaging test of observation, strategy, and reflexes.

Collectible Items and Their Strategic Use

Collectible items serve as more than just score boosters; they introduce strategic decision-making into the gameplay. Different items offer different benefits, ranging from temporary invincibility to score multipliers to the ability to slow down time. Deciding when and where to collect these items is crucial for maximizing their effectiveness. A well-timed invincibility shield can allow the chicken to safely navigate a particularly treacherous section of road, while a score multiplier can dramatically increase point accumulation during a period of successful crossings.

Some games also introduce collectible items with unique drawbacks. For example, a speed boost might come with reduced maneuverability, making it harder to avoid obstacles. This trade-off forces players to carefully consider the risks and rewards of each item before attempting to collect it. Strategic item usage adds depth to the gameplay and rewards players who can think ahead and adapt to changing circumstances. It elevates the game beyond a simple test of reflexes into a more nuanced and engaging experience.
